Perola Enmore Bellamy‘s Reserve REV 1994
Anyone curious about Enmore's wooden-still REV profile will find this a clean way in. Dried prunes, leather, coffee and licorice run through a dry, woody core, with dark chocolate and black tea on the palate. At 46.2% it drinks easy and stays surprisingly complex, though a few tasters wished it had more "power" behind the flavor.

Review by Christoph
Because of the low alcohol strength I was cautious but already the nose shows strong with red fruits from a green forest in which you can smell the resin of the trees. On the palate, a fruity REV with pleasant wood notes and some mocha. The finish is then supplemented by black tea and delicious fruit bread, among other things.
Review by Galli33
Very good, tasty with some notes of liquorice/mint Enmore REV. Pleasant to drink. Leather, Tobacco, black tea, wood, dried fruits, some notes of grapefruit and schnaps in the nose. Complex and very delicious in mouth, where you‘ll find all the tastes from before. Furthermore you will notice some nice notes of mint, coffe and liquorice. Finish is medium long, dry and very elegant. I really like this a lot! Alcohol is integrated very well. On one level with the RA 2020, -1 point because of the schnaps taste which i don‘t like it much. 2nd place of my enmore tasting!"

Review by Kevin Sorensen 🇩🇰
When this rum was released the price to quality was extremely good. It's hard to find now because of the limited amount of bottles. The nose is there as soon as you pour it into the glass. Very fruity with heavy roasted oak notes without the oak being too dominant. A very intense nose that also has floral and coffee notes after resting. The palate is equally intense as well as complex and very well balanced. The roasted oak is there from the start, again without being too intense. There's a very nice fruity note with floral and minty notes. In the back i find a medicinal note. The finish is very long and also intense in a way with oak, fruits and licorice. I can detect a light smoke in the finish. A very good rum that you should give a try if possible.

Review by crazyforgoodbooze
Nose: slightly medicinal, lots of wood, some licorice, cassis, blackberry, fruit bread, some mint, & floral coffee, grapefruit peel, very complex and concentrated, a lot of fun to smell!!! Taste: bitter, strong, woody, iodine & licorice, astringent, tannins, furry, slightly acidic, strong mocha, dark blackberries, some lavender, dark chocolate with >90%, at the very end really thick and intense cassis + blackberry with some mint! very cool, not too bitter or woody, very balanced! And an almost eternal finish despite the relatively low alcohol content. :)
